Why Consider Fascia-Based Strategies in the Workplace?
The fascia, a connective tissue network that envelopes muscles and organs, plays a crucial role in bodily function. When neglected, it can contribute to chronic pain and repetitive strain injuries. Integrating fascia-based techniques can help maintain its elasticity and functionality, potentially reducing the risk of injury. How Do Fascia-Based Techniques Work?
Fascia-based techniques, such as manual therapy and guided movements, aim to improve the quality of the fascia tissue. These methods can alleviate tension and enhance flexibility, thereby reducing the strain on muscles and joints during repetitive tasks.
